Overall properties held broadly consistent over the quarter, while trading levels pointed to continued repositioning and as a reaction to geopolitical news rather than a significant new capital deployment. Global macro conditions set a challenging backdrop.

The GCC ETF universe made up 39 ETFs with a total AUM of $9.35 billion (since Q1 2026). Performance throughout the market was broadly unfavorable, with just 13 ETFs delivering positive returns compared to 26 in decline. In general, the information reflects a market that is active but narrow, with capital and liquidity focused in a small subset of products.

Performance in Q1 2026 was driven by a narrow group of distinctive winners, rather than broad market strength. The leading ETFs were concentrated in particular nation exposures and products, especially Turkey, Saudi petrochemicals, gold, and Egypt. Countries like Saudi Arabia, Turkey, and Egypt were resilient throughout the quarter. Saudi Arabia's oil exposure supported its regional market, with Aramco reaching brand-new highs in the middle of greater oil costs, as well as its continued ability to export oil through the Bab el-Mandeb Strait, which stays open.

Egypt provided strong performance in January and February. In spite of a market pullback in March due to the war, both Egypt's market and its ETFs still published favorable returns for the quarter. The continuous Middle East conflict and resulting energy shock have improved the outlook for emerging market equities between the oil-haves and the oil-have-nots.

The sector also dealt with wider macro headwinds, consisting of a more careful policy backdrop in China and worldwide risk-off belief driven by geopolitical tensions and greater energy rates. Thematic ETFs likewise had a hard time for the many part, especially those connected to carbon and high-growth technology, as assessment pressures and worldwide rate dynamics weighed on efficiency.

Circulations in Q1 2026 were modest and extremely concentrated, showing selective allowance rather than broad market involvement. Regardless of weak performance, ETFs taped $27.1 million in net inflows, with just a small number of items drawing in brand-new capital.

Trading activity remained constant, with average 30-day volumes around 33,000 shares, concentrated in a handful of bigger and more liquid ETFs. Most activity appears to have actually taken location in the secondary market, enabling investors to adjust positions without considerable primary developments or redemptions.

In January, Boreas released its S&P Global High-end UCITS ETF, adding a specific niche thematic direct exposure focused on worldwide luxury and consumer brands. ETFs by the CMA for cross-listing on ADX.

Q1 2026 revealed some progress associating with ETFs in the GCC. We expect more global and thematic ETFs to list in the GCC throughout 2026. While the conflict has actually affected belief and rates during the quarter, it has driven more volume and interest in local properties.

Regardless of ongoing geopolitical stress and security risks across the Middle East, the economies of the Gulf Cooperation Council (GCC) have actually continued to show strength, maintaining positive growth momentum over the last few years. While conflicts in the larger area and international financial uncertainty remain a structural constraint, GCC countries have up until now restricted their impact on domestic financial performance through strong fiscal positions, policy continuity, and continual investment.
